Carport demolition services involve safely and efficiently removing existing carports from residential or commercial properties. This process typically includes dismantling the structure, breaking down materials, and clearing away debris to leave the area clean and ready for future use. Local contractors use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the demolition is completed without damaging surrounding structures or landscaping. The overview below groups typical Carport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Kernersville, NC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Minor demolition projects, such as removing a small carport, typically range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and materials involved.
Partial Demolition - For larger sections of a carport or partial structures, costs usually fall between $600-$2,000. These projects are common and often involve more extensive work but remain manageable for local contractors.
Full Replacement - Replacing an entire carport can cost between $2,000-$5,000 or more, especially for larger or more complex structures. A smaller percentage of projects push into the highest tiers, reflecting custom features or difficult access.
Complex or Custom Jobs - Highly customized or challenging demolition projects may exceed $5,000, depending on scope and site conditions. Such jobs are less frequent but handled by specialized local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in a carport demolition project? Carport demolition typically includes the safe removal of the existing structure, including framing, roofing, and supports, followed by debris cleanup. Local contractors can handle all aspects of the job efficiently and safely.
Can a professional handle different types of carports? Yes, local service providers are experienced in demolishing various types of carports, whether they are metal, wood, or prefabricated structures.
What should I consider before starting a carport demolition? It's important to check for any nearby utilities or obstructions and ensure proper permits are in place. Local contractors can provide guidance on site-specific considerations.
Are there any safety precautions during carport demolition? Safety precautions include proper protective gear, secure work areas, and proper disposal of debris. Local pros follow safety standards to minimize risks during the demolition process.
How do local contractors dispose of demolition debris? Debris is typically sorted and disposed of according to local regulations, with recyclable materials separated when possible. Service providers manage debris removal efficiently after the demolition.
